| Born in Idaho in 1868. By 1930 Lederer had moved to Riverside County and settled in Corn Springs. He died there on Dec. 16, 1932. A miner, he painted as a hobby. Exh: So. Calif. Fair (Riverside), 1930.
| Source: Edan Hughes, "Artists in California, 1786-1940" Census; Death Records
